In 2019-2020, 9,020 people earned their degree in electronics engineering technology, making the major the 119th most popular in the United States. In 2017-2018, electronics engineering technology gra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$46,459 and had an average of $25,065 in loans still to pay off.
Across Virginia, there were 648 electronics engineering technology graduates with average earnings and debt of $44,267 and $28,040 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 15 electronics engineering technology gra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ively.

Top 1 Best Value Bachelor’s Degree Colleges for Electronics Engineering Technology in Virginia (With Aid)
You’ll join some of the best and brightest minds around if you attend Virginia State University. The school came in at #1 for the Best Value EE Tech Schools for a Bachelor’s in Virginia For Those Getting Aid. Petersburg, Virginia is the setting for this small institution of higher learning. The public school handed out bachelors’s EE tech degrees to 11 students in 2019-2020.
Virginia State not only placed well in this ranking. It is also #1 on our “Best Electronics Engineering Technology Bachelor’s Degree Schools in Virginia” list. The yearly cost to attend Virginia State is $16,970 for virginia bachelor’s degree ee tech students with aid.
